General Information
Title: Hor che la terra
Composer: Giovanni Matteo Asola
Lyricist: Stefano Colonnacreate page
Number of voices: 2vv Voicing: TT
Genre: Secular, Madrigal
Language: Italian
Instruments: A cappella
First published: 1587 in Madrigali a due voci, no. 3
2nd published: 1590 in Bicinia, sive cantiones (Phalèse & Bellère), no. 25
Description: Part of 6 pieces labelled stanze in original print. The six pieces are presented as a single poem, attributed to Stefano Colonna, (1265 – c. 1348) in "I Sonetti, le Canzoni, et i Triomphi di M. Laura in risposta di M. Francesco Petrarca", published in 1790.
Stanze in this work
- 1. Hor che la terra
- 2. Tra densi bronchi
- 3. Sento una voce
- 4. Quest'è che già
- 5. Onde vaghi fioretti
- 6. Di gelo accesa

Original text and translations
Italian text
Hor che la terra di fioretti e fronde
si rinue virtu del vivo lume,
che m'arse già fin da l'empireo cielo,
tra questi freschi colli, valli e poggi,
e che l'aura gentil rinova'l tempo,
altre spoglie prendendo i tronch'i rami.
